I have seen intake mismatches around 0.020" (the wrong way) that have =
not showed any improvement on the dyno when improved.  As a matter of =
fact I've seen much, much worse.  I don't know much about anti-reversion =
(other than I don't like it), but a great deal of effort goes into =
achieving wave formation in intake and exhaust systems that will assist =
flow during the overlap period.  Maybe it's a combination of wave =
pulsations and flow and the only reason the intake systems I've dealt =
with did not see much difference due to port mismatch was due to the =
significant amount of wave activity.
	Anyhow, I only responded because I think (for what it's worth) that you =
probably don't need to worry too much about the interface lining up =
perfectly.  I would get as close as I could and not worry about it too =
much more.  If you can find a flow bench that would show a difference =
between 0.010" mismatch and a near perfect match I would be very =
impressed.

how can you dowel something that mates on an angle ??  If
the head is shaved or the gasket a little thicker or thinner
(either the head or the intake gasket) it's not going to meet
in the same place -- seems t'me you'd have to shave the intake
flange to assure a fit if tolerances were on the tight side and
then put in a compressible gasket to fill any gap if they were
on the loose side
